Burial Trivia Questions

How much do you really know about Burial? Below are 8 true or false statements. Click each one to reveal the answer and explanation.

1.

Burial has never performed a live concert in his entire career.

Click to reveal answer ›

Medium
✓ TRUE

Despite his fame, Burial has never played a live show, preferring to remain anonymous and let his music speak.

2.

Burial’s music is heavily influenced by 1980s synth-pop bands like Depeche Mode.

Click to reveal answer ›

Medium
✗ FALSE

Burial cites UK garage, jungle, and ambient music as key influences, not synth-pop; his sound is darker and more abstract.

3.

Burial's album 'Untrue' features vocals entirely sampled from other recordings.

Click to reveal answer ›

Medium
✓ TRUE

Burial did not record any original vocals for 'Untrue'; all vocal sounds are sampled and manipulated from sources such as R&B tracks, video games, and other recordings.

4.

Burial won the Mercury Prize for his album 'Untrue' in 2008.

Click to reveal answer ›

Medium
✗ FALSE

'Untrue' was nominated for the Mercury Prize in 2008 but lost to Elbow's 'The Seldom Seen Kid'.

5.

Burial originally released his early tracks on the label Hyperdub in 2005.

Click to reveal answer ›

Medium
✓ TRUE

His first official releases came through Kode9's Hyperdub label in 2005, starting with the 'South London Boroughs' EP.

6.

Burial used a cracked copy of Sony Acid Pro to produce Burial's debut album.

Click to reveal answer ›

Hard
✓ TRUE

Burial himself revealed in interviews that he made his self-titled 2006 debut on a laptop using a pirated version of Sony Acid Pro, giving the album its distinctive lo-fi feel.

7.

Burial’s track 'Archangel' features a vocal sample from a Whitney Houston song.

Click to reveal answer ›

Hard
✗ FALSE

'Archangel' uses a pitched-up vocal sample from Ray J's 2001 R&B single 'I'm in Love with You', not Whitney Houston.

8.

Burial's real identity was revealed by a newspaper investigation in 2008.

Click to reveal answer ›

Hard
✓ TRUE

In August 2008, The Independent published an article revealing Burial as William Bevan, a south Londoner, after he had kept his identity secret for years.
